  • Join us on a culinary adventure through the heart of Rome, as we search for the city's most delicious carbonara. In this video, we visit three different restaurants, each renowned for its pasta dishes, and taste-test their signature carbonaras. From traditional to modern twists, we explore the diverse flavors and techniques used to create this classic Italian dish. By the end of our journey, we reveal our pick for the ultimate carbonara in Rome, and leave you craving a plate of this mouth-watering pasta.     I am surprised that you did not consider Luciano Monosilio's place. His pasta is made "on premises" and extruded through bronze dies.
    The carbonara and cacao e pepe use the traditional ingerdients; however, Luciano's technique sets him apart.
    For carbonara, he blends the egg yolkscand cheese over a double-boiler (zabaglione technique). Then tempers the egg mixture with pasta water. Finally, while still on the double-boiler, he whisks in the rendered fat from the guanchale (the Hollandaise method).
